Transaction 8033632c25a938956766d995439c14cb5bc82266a7cd1c90977cdfff60f21518
1 Input
1 Output
-
8033632c25a938956766d995439c14cb5bc82266a7cd1c90977cdfff60f21518:0
- value
- 2084001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dd8c0751cd78711aa1fada90e2e6ff71f6bb267 OP_EQUAL
- address
- 32xENDTyf8FjN2tbiobmoRHV7njbBHYcHo